.NET Compact Framework

The Microsoft .NET Compact Framework (.NET CF) is a version of the .NET Framework originally designed to run on resource constrained mobile/embedded devices such as personal digital assistants (PDAs), mobile phones, factory controllers, set-top boxes, etc. The .NET Compact Framework uses some of the same class libraries as the full .NET Framework and…
